'It was intentional': Alex Cora believes Gerrit Cole meant to hit Rafael Devers to avoid pitching to the slugger Saturday
Briefly

Cora's heated remarks highlighted the tension surrounding Cole's play, indicating a deeper animosity between the two teams and emphasizing the significance of player intentions in baseball.
"I wasn't surprised at all because I felt like the first at-bat, he hit him on purpose. He doesn't wanna face him. That's the bottom line." Cora argued that Cole's actions demonstrate deliberate avoidance.
"We took exception to that because it has been clear he didn't want to face him... we were like, 'OK. That's what happened.'" Cora's comments underscore the heightened emotions in the rivalry.
